도메인 간 설정에 대한 자세한 소개
프로젝트를 진행하면서 프론트엔드와 백엔드가 분리된 구조 설계를 채택했습니다. 백엔드 서비스 호출과 프런트엔드 직접 Ajax 호출을 모두 충족해야 하기 때문에 백엔드에 설계된 나머지 스타일의 http 인터페이스입니다. , 그래서 도메인 간 문제가 발생했습니다. 백엔드는 spring mvc 구조입니다. HTTP 메소드는 get, post, put, option 및 기타 메소드를 지원합니다. 왜냐하면 포스트가 호출될 때 프론트엔드 http가 먼저 작동하기 때문입니다. 서버에 옵션을 사용한 다음 nginx 수준을 제외하고 204 이후에 요청 데이터를 제출합니다. 이 솔루션에서는 서버 측에 필터를 추가할 필요가 없습니다. 실행 가능한 버전은 다음과 같습니다: spring web.xml
1. nginx 도메인 간 설정 nginx apache nginx php nginx rewrite
소개: nginx: nginx 도메인 간 설정: 작업 중 프로젝트 당시에는 백엔드 서비스 호출과 프런트엔드 직접 Ajax 호출을 모두 충족해야 했기 때문에 백엔드에 설계된 나머지 스타일의 http 인터페이스가 채택되었습니다. 도메인 문제가 발생했습니다. 백엔드는 스프링 mvc 구조를 사용했습니다. HTTP 메소드는 게시가 호출되면 먼저 서버에 대한 옵션을 사용합니다. 그런 다음 204 이후에 요청 데이터를 제출합니다. nginx 수준에서 수행하는 것 외에도
2 php는 P3P 헤더를 사용하여 도메인 전체에 쿠키를 설정합니다
소개: PHP 개발에서 도메인 간 문제 우리가 접하는 것은 주로 IE와 관련된 것입니다. 페이지 크로스 도메인의 IFRAME 또는 FRAME 또는 JS의 경우 IE는 보안 정책으로 쿠키가 없는 페이지를 제한하지만 P3P를 추가하면 이 정책에 대한 제한이 없습니다. 이는 P3P가 크로스 도메인을 돌파할 수 있는 실현 가능한 전제이기도 합니다. 실제로 Firefox Chrome 브라우저에는 이러한 제한이 없습니다. 먼저 P3P가 무엇인지 알아볼까요? P3P(Platform for Privacy Preferences)는 W3C 공개
3입니다. javascript - Adblock과 같은 플러그인에 의해 도메인 간 요청이 차단되는 것을 방지하는 방법은 무엇입니까?
여기에 다음과 같은 프로젝트가 있습니다. 도메인 전체에 쿠키를 설정하고 데이터베이스에 레코드를 삽입하는 등의 작업이 필요합니다. 문제를 쉽게 설명하기 위해 먼저 다음과 같이 정의하겠습니다. 다음과 같습니다. 스테이션 A: www.a.com 스테이션 B: www.b.com 스테이션 A는 파트너의 도메인 이름일 수 있습니다.
4. Yii2는 SSO 싱글 사인온 프로세스를 구현하기 위해 도메인 전체에 쿠키를 설정합니다.
소개: Yii2에서 도메인 간 싱글 사인온을 구현하고 싶습니다. 예: 로그인 URL: login.XXX.com 프론트 데스크 URL: www.XXX.com 로그인하면 login.XXX.com이 됩니다. 로그인에 성공하면 URL이 www.XXX.com으로 변경됩니다.
5. 쿠키 크로스 도메인에 관한 일부 개인적인 경험 기록
소개: 최근 직장에서 팀에서 쿠키 크로스 도메인 설정에 문제가 발생하여 몇 가지 지식 포인트를 정리한 후 검색했습니다. 이 분야의 온라인 정보. 원래는 기본적인 지식이었는데, 인터넷에 떠도는 정보가 고르지 못한 경우도 많고, 잘못된 글도 여러번 전달되어서...
【관련 Q&A 추천】:
php - Yii2 SSO Single Sign-On 프로세스를 구현하기 위해 도메인 전체에 쿠키를 설정합니다
javascript - Adblock과 같은 플러그인에 의해 도메인 간 요청이 차단되는 것을 방지하는 방법은 무엇입니까?
위 내용은 도메인 간 설정에 대한 자세한 소개의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

핫 AI 도구

Undresser.AI Undress
사실적인 누드 사진을 만들기 위한 AI 기반 앱

AI Clothes Remover
사진에서 옷을 제거하는 온라인 AI 도구입니다.

Undress AI Tool
무료로 이미지를 벗다

Clothoff.io
AI 옷 제거제

AI Hentai Generator
AI Hentai를 무료로 생성하십시오.

인기 기사

뜨거운 도구

메모장++7.3.1
사용하기 쉬운 무료 코드 편집기

SublimeText3 중국어 버전
중국어 버전, 사용하기 매우 쉽습니다.

스튜디오 13.0.1 보내기
강력한 PHP 통합 개발 환경

드림위버 CS6
시각적 웹 개발 도구

SublimeText3 Mac 버전
신 수준의 코드 편집 소프트웨어(SublimeText3)

뜨거운 주제











PHP 클라이언트 URL (CURL) 확장자는 개발자를위한 강력한 도구이며 원격 서버 및 REST API와의 원활한 상호 작용을 가능하게합니다. PHP CURL은 존경받는 다중 프로모토콜 파일 전송 라이브러리 인 Libcurl을 활용하여 효율적인 execu를 용이하게합니다.

Alipay PHP ...

기사는 PHP 5.3에 도입 된 PHP의 LSB (Late STATIC BING)에 대해 논의하여 정적 방법의 런타임 해상도가보다 유연한 상속을 요구할 수있게한다. LSB의 실제 응용 프로그램 및 잠재적 성능

JWT는 주로 신분증 인증 및 정보 교환을 위해 당사자간에 정보를 안전하게 전송하는 데 사용되는 JSON을 기반으로 한 개방형 표준입니다. 1. JWT는 헤더, 페이로드 및 서명의 세 부분으로 구성됩니다. 2. JWT의 작업 원칙에는 세 가지 단계가 포함됩니다. JWT 생성, JWT 확인 및 Parsing Payload. 3. PHP에서 인증에 JWT를 사용하면 JWT를 생성하고 확인할 수 있으며 사용자 역할 및 권한 정보가 고급 사용에 포함될 수 있습니다. 4. 일반적인 오류에는 서명 검증 실패, 토큰 만료 및 대형 페이로드가 포함됩니다. 디버깅 기술에는 디버깅 도구 및 로깅 사용이 포함됩니다. 5. 성능 최적화 및 모범 사례에는 적절한 시그니처 알고리즘 사용, 타당성 기간 설정 합리적,

기사는 입력 유효성 검사, 인증 및 정기 업데이트를 포함한 취약점을 방지하기 위해 프레임 워크의 필수 보안 기능을 논의합니다.

PHP 개발에서 PHP의 CURL 라이브러리를 사용하여 JSON 데이터를 보내면 종종 외부 API와 상호 작용해야합니다. 일반적인 방법 중 하나는 컬 라이브러리를 사용하여 게시물을 보내는 것입니다 ...

이 기사에서는 프레임 워크에 사용자 정의 기능 추가, 아키텍처 이해, 확장 지점 식별 및 통합 및 디버깅을위한 모범 사례에 중점을 둡니다.

Reactphp의 비 블로킹 기능에 대한 Reactphp의 심층적 인 해석의 비 차단 기능에 대한 공식 소개는 많은 개발자들의 질문을 불러 일으켰습니다.
